These rules are designed to protect your data from brute force attacks. Avoid using easily guessable information like birthdays or common words, and consider using a combination of u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and symbols.
When creating your new password, you will see real-time feedback indicating its strength. Aim for a passphrase that is at least 12 characters long and does not contain personal information that others might know.
